Pendant lights are often used in multiples, hung in a straight line over the area they are illuminating.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-weight: bold;"&gt;WHAT ARE THE TYPES OF PENDANTS?&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;a href="http://jovin.com/pendants"&gt;Lighting pendants&lt;/a&gt; can be conventional, inverted, or a mini version. Conventional pendants hang with the glass opening facing down. Inverted pendants have the glass opening facing up. And, mini pendants are a smaller version of a conventional or inverted pendant.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-weight: bold;"&gt;WHAT TYPE OF LIGHTING DOES A PENDANT LIGHT SUPPLY?&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Pendants supply ‘general lighting’ as well as ‘task lighting. Pendant lights could be hung up almost everywhere. But it is preferable to hang a specific type for a specific area/task.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-weight: bold;"&gt;WHERE ARE PENDANT LIGHTS USED?&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Conventional pendants are commonly used in foyer areas, walkways, restaurant or bar tables, reception areas, and lounges of hotels.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Inverted pendants work well over a dining table, in a breakfast nook, or hung over a kitchen island. They can also be used over bedside tables or desks to save space and provide task lighting.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Mini Pendants add design and decoration to any room. They are usually hung in multiples over kitchen counters or bar areas. A single mini pendant can be used to create ambient light in a key spot.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/221252834990941472-196514313925027014?l=www.jovin.com%2Fblog'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/221252834990941472/196514313925027014/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.jovin.com/blog/2010/04/lighting-pendant-basics.html#comment-form'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/221252834990941472/posts/default/196514313925027014'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/221252834990941472/posts/default/196514313925027014'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://www.jovin.com/blog/2010/04/lighting-pendant-basics.html' title='LIGHTING PENDANT BASICS'/><author><name>Jovin</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/01966141722132523141</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:extendedProperty xmlns:gd='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005' name='OpenSocialUserId' value='18401296742579454000'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-221252834990941472.post-1759825965485959901</id><published>2010-03-23T11:10:00.000-07:00</published><updated>2010-03-23T11:27:28.669-07:00</updated><category scheme='http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#' term='lighting options'/><title type='text'>Tips for Lighting a Room</title><content type='html'>Lighting is an important element for any room. There are a number of lighting options available that add style, create a focal point, and increase illumination.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Once you choose the &lt;a href="http://www.jovin.com/"&gt;light fixture&lt;/a&gt; that fits the room size, design, and your taste you will need to decide where to hang it. I have listed a few of the common hanging light fixtures and suggestions for their placement below.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-weight: bold;"&gt;Chandeliers&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Chandeliers are an elegant way to light a dining room, entryway, or bedroom. They typically hang in the center of the object they are above (i.e. a table or bed). In general, chandeliers should be hung 32”-40” above the object below. If used in a high ceiling entry way, the chandelier should be about two thirds of away up, the bottom being no lower than 7 feet from the floor. When hanging, consider the weight of the light. Chandeliers tend to be heavier than most lights and might need the appropriate support system.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-weight: bold;"&gt;Pendants&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;a href="http://www.jovin.com/pendants"&gt;Lighting pendants&lt;/a&gt; are becoming more and more popular. They add a sleek style with little glare from the shade of the light. Pendants can be hung over table tops, kitchen counter, bathroom vanities, game areas, or work areas. Similar small pendants can be grouped together in a line or circle pattern. Pendants should be hung centered above the object below, at the same height as the chandelier (32”-40” above the object).&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-weight: bold;"&gt;Wall Scones&l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Wall scones are a great way to highlight a mirror or art piece. They are usually used in bathrooms, hallways, or entryways. Wall scones come in pairs, one hung on either side of the object. Hang wall scones 5 feet above the floor and 10 feet apart from each other, considering the size of the object. For fixtures that include &lt;a href="http://www.jovin.com/lampshades"&gt;wall scone lampshades&lt;/a&gt;, be sure the shades do not stick too far off the wall to obstruct walking and moving around.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;span style="font-weight: bold;"&gt;Lighted Ceiling Fans &lt;/span&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Ceiling fans come in a variety of designs, many including a light fixture as well. They should be hung in the center of the room. The lighting fixture hangs the lowest from the fan and should be no lower than 7 feet from the floor.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/221252834990941472-5351577404742935713?l=www.jovin.com%2Fblog'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/221252834990941472/5351577404742935713/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.jovin.com/blog/2010/03/tips-for-light-fixture-placement.html#comment-form'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/221252834990941472/posts/default/5351577404742935713'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/221252834990941472/posts/default/5351577404742935713'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://www.jovin.com/blog/2010/03/tips-for-light-fixture-placement.html' title='Tips for Light Fixture Placement'/><author><name>Jovin</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/01966141722132523141</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:extendedProperty xmlns:gd='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005' name='OpenSocialUserId' value='18401296742579454000'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-221252834990941472.post-267267475660789237</id><published>2010-01-29T09:51: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2010-01-29T10:48:20.576-08:00</updated><category scheme='http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#' term='lampshade manufacturer'/><category scheme='http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#' term='lampshades'/><category scheme='http://www.blogger.com/atom/ns#' term='replacement lampshades'/><title type='text'>How to Choose Lampshades</title><content type='html'>Some people may figure a lamp and a lampshade are inseparable from manufacturing on.  This is not true.  Many times, we may find the lamp to be desirable, but the lampshade just does not go well with our interior; the color is not wanted; the material is different than what is expected; etc.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The great news is that you don't have to maintain lampshades; you can decide to purchase &lt;a href="http://jovin.com/"&gt;replacement lampshades&lt;/a&gt; for table lamps, floor lamps, chandeliers, etc.  You can purchase silk lampshades, fabric lampshades, plastic lampshades, etc.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Consider some tips while choosing on a lampshade that is best for you:&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;- Some choose lampshades that will fall about one-third to two-thirds length from the top of the lamp.  There is no 'rule' when it comes to lampshades, but for aesthetic reasons, you may want to choose a shade that can completely cover the metal components at the top of the lamp.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;-  Traditionally, a consumer will keep in mind the shape of the lamp in regards to the lampshade; a round lamp is complemented by a circular shade, an angular lamp is topped with an angular-shaped shade, and so on.  This does not need to be a rule either; yet, a contrast theme is suggested to be implemented throughout the room if the shapes differ.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;-  &lt;a href="http://jovin.com/"&gt;Lampshades&lt;/a&gt; come in a variety of colors, yet their function should be considered before selecting a hue.  A darker shade will not give off as much light.  You may want to decide on a lighter color if the lamp is used for reading or viewing purposes.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;-  As previously stated many lampshades are available to the consumer such as fabric lampshades, clip-on lampshades, hard-back lampshades, and more.  Think about how the material will endure and need maintenance before making a purchase.  Some shades may attract more dirt and dust than others, as well as be more difficult to clean due to its contours.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/221252834990941472-267267475660789237?l=www.jovin.com%2Fblog'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/221252834990941472/267267475660789237/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.jovin.com/blog/2010/01/how-to-choose-lampshades.html#comment-form'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/221252834990941472/posts/default/267267475660789237'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/221252834990941472/posts/default/267267475660789237'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://www.jovin.com/blog/2010/01/how-to-choose-lampshades.html' title='How to Choose Lampshades'/><author><name>Jovin</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/01966141722132523141</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:extendedProperty xmlns:gd='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005' name='OpenSocialUserId' value='18401296742579454000'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-221252834990941472.post-2242530899673747519</id><published>2010-01-26T08:43:00.001-08:00</published><updated>2010-01-26T10:21:26.966-08:00</updated><title type='text'>Welcome to our blog</title><content type='html'>Welcome to the blog of Jovin Lampshades and Lighting.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/221252834990941472-2242530899673747519?l=www.jovin.com%2Fblog'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/221252834990941472/2242530899673747519/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.jovin.com/blog/2010/01/welcom.html#comment-form'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/221252834990941472/posts/default/2242530899673747519'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/221252834990941472/posts/default/2242530899673747519'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://www.jovin.com/blog/2010/01/welcom.html' title='Welcome to our blog'/><author><name>Jovin</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/01966141722132523141</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:extendedProperty xmlns:gd='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005' name='OpenSocialUserId' value='18401296742579454000'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ry></feed>
